United Nations of Comedy to wow Doha today

A two-day United Nations of Comedy will kick off today at Qatar National Convention Centre (QNCC). The show will be hosted by Qatar’s well-known media personality Khalifa Al Haroon, said Studio.ADabisc, organisers of the event. The show has brought four major international comedy stars to wow audiences in Doha with their uproarious views on the funniest things in the East, West and everywhere in between, a press release said yesterday. The stand-up comedians include Maz Jobrani, Aron Kader, Nemr Abou Nassar, Mike Batayeh and local comedian Mohammad Kamal. Hamzeh Zahr, Head of Entertainment Production at ADabisc said: “The United Nations of Comedy is a family-orientated seriously funny comedy, with a unique experience based on workings of the actual United Nations forum. “A show of this nature is exclusive to Qatar and we can promise that it will deliver a superior entertainment experience on every level. Bringing together A-list comedians from around the world is a first-of-its-kind concept for Qatar and ADabisc was totally up to the challenge,” Zahr said. “It is my fourth time here and I’m proud to be here. I would like everyone to come watch the show,” Nassar said. Kamal said: “I have been the first Qatari comedian for three years.
